北京北大青鳥學(xué)校:如何創(chuàng)建ASP.NET頁面的CheckBoxList組件

CheckBox選擇組件是一個(gè)程序中都經(jīng)常的組件。從本章開始,北京北大青鳥學(xué)校老師為大家講解一下CheckBoxList組件的內(nèi)容。

北京北大青鳥學(xué)校介紹:在程序設(shè)計(jì)中使用到該組件,一般都不會(huì)只使用到一個(gè),往往是以多個(gè)此類組件的形式出現(xiàn)的。在ASP.NET頁面中如果要使用到多個(gè)CheckBox組件,除了添加多個(gè)CheckBox組件在頁面中之外,還有一種比較方便的方法,就是使用CheckBoxList 組件。CheckBoxList組件是由一組的CheckBox組件組成的,在此組件中CheckBox是做為條目的形式出現(xiàn)的,并且對每個(gè)在 CheckBoxList組件中的CheckBox都有一個(gè)索引號,這樣在程序中就更容易來處理了。

或許有些同學(xué)會(huì)問;既然有了CheckBox組件,還要CheckBoxList組件干什么?北京北大青鳥學(xué)校解釋:這是因?yàn)樵诔绦蛟O(shè)計(jì)的過程中,處理CheckBoxList組件要往往要比處理CheckBox組件相對容易的多并且也明了的多。舉例如下:

假定有一個(gè)CheckBoxList組件和有十個(gè)CheckBox組件,并且這個(gè)CheckBoxList組件是由這十個(gè)CheckBox組件構(gòu)成的。

如何在創(chuàng)建一個(gè)CheckBoxList組件:

< asp:CheckBoxList runat = "server" id = C1 >
< asp:ListItem Value = 1 >第一個(gè)檢查框< /asp:ListItem >
< asp:ListItem Value = 2 >第二個(gè)檢查框< /asp:ListItem >
< asp:ListItem Value = 3 >第三個(gè)檢查框< /asp:ListItem >
.....
注釋:在這里可以加入若干個(gè)檢查框
< /asp:CheckBoxList >

在ASP.NET頁面中加入上面的語句,就可以產(chǎn)生一個(gè)名稱為"C1"的CheckBoxList組件了。(北京北大青鳥學(xué)校

北大青鳥網(wǎng)上報(bào)名
北大青鳥招生簡章